Cardi B and Pardison Fontaine Set to Drop New Single “Toot It Up” This Friday

Claire Martin Published February 4, 2025
SHARE

Cardi B and Pardison Fontaine are teaming up once again for a brand-new track! The rap duo has officially announced their latest single, “Toot It Up,” which is set to drop this Friday, sending fans into a frenzy of anticipation.

The announcement came via social media, with both artists teasing the collaboration with bold promotional visuals and snippets of the track. While details on the song’s theme remain under wraps, the title suggests a high-energy, club-ready anthem—something both Cardi and Pardi have mastered in past collaborations.

This isn’t the first time the two have joined forces. Fontaine, known for his work as both an artist and a songwriter, has played a significant role in shaping some of Cardi’s biggest hits, including Bodak Yellow and Be Careful. Their chemistry in the studio is undeniable, and fans are eager to see what they bring to the table with this latest release.

The timing of Toot It Up comes as Cardi B continues to tease her long-awaited sophomore album, which has been highly anticipated since her 2018 debut Invasion of Privacy. While she’s remained active with singles and features, fans are hoping this release signals even more new music on the way.

As for Fontaine, the rapper-songwriter has been making waves with his own projects, solidifying his place in the industry beyond just penning hits for others.
